What if I'm in crisis right now?
If you or someone you love is in immediate danger, call 911. For mental health emergencies, call or text 988 — the Suicide & Crisis Lifeline — for free, 24/7, confidential support in English and Spanish (Spanish: press 2). Veterans can press 1.
